Can you take back a Facebook donation?

If you think a donation was made without your permission, you can request a refund within 13 months of the donation date. Refund amount: The full amount of the donation must be refunded. If the wrong amount was donated and you ask for a refund, you can donate again for the right amount.

Do streamers have to refund donations?

Twitch donations such as subs, gifted subs or Twitch bits are NOT refundable on Twitch; however, if you donated to a streamer using your credit card or PayPal then you may be able to work with those companies to receive a chargeback for your donation.

Can streamers refund subs?

Gift subscriptions are not refundable except where the purchaser experienced a technical issue with the purchase, the purchase was fraudulently made, or where otherwise mandated by law.

Can a church refund a donation?

A church may wish to grant its board authority to approve refunds in rare cases where, for example, the board determines that the gift was the result of donor error or created undue hardship for the donor. But churches are not obligated to make such policies.

Why are Twitch donations non-refundable?

Streamlabs’s terms of service states that the donations are non-refundable. When your donations are refunded, it is refunded through our card processor for fraud suspicion, not by Streamlabs. When a chargeback is being filed to your account, you will receive an e-mail from us.

Are PayPal donations refundable?

PayPal Giving Fund does not provide refunds on donations that we have already granted to a charity. Donors who wish to request a refund for a donation that has already been granted should contact the benefiting charity directly. Refunds may be granted at PayPal Giving Fund’s discretion.

Do streamers keep donations?

Some high-end Twitch Partners keep 70%, but these deals vary between streamers. Donations – Donations made through 3rd party companies (such as Streamlabs) 100% go to the streamer.

Are Twitch streamers rich?

According to the leaked data, the top 81 streamers each earned over $1 million through Twitch since late 2019. The top five earned more than $5 million each. While the financial information was explosive, it’s not news that some streamers rake in millions.

How much does a small streamer make?

A small streamer with 10 average viewers can expect to see around $50 per month on average while a streamer with 100 average viewers can expect up to $1500 per month. Below is a chart of the average earnings of small Twitch streamers based on their average viewers.
